1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way online during which a lengthy URL is often converted right into a shorter, a lot more manageable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the initial very long URL when visited. Providers like Bitly and TinyURL are well-known exam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social websites plat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ts produced it tough to share extensive URLs.

two. Main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ener normally consists of the next parts:

Net Interface: This is the entrance-finish section where users can enter their extended URLs and obtain shortened versions. It may be a straightforward kind over a Online page.
Databases: A database is necessary to retail outlet the mapping between the original lengthy URL and also the shortened version.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that can take the quick URL and redirects the consumer for the corresponding very long URL. This logic is frequently carried out in the internet server or an software layer.
API: Several URL shorteners provide an API in order that third-occasion program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ial long URLs.
3.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a brief 1. A number of solutions can be used, for instance:

Hashing: The prolonged URL may be hashed into a set-dimensions string, which serves because the limited URL. However, hash collisions (different URLs leading to a similar h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 prevalent solution is to use Base62 encoding (which uses 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, plus a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ry inside the databases. This process makes sure that the limited URL is as quick as you can.
Random String Era: A different method is usually to produce a random string of a set duration (e.g., six people) and Verify if it’s by now in use during the databases. If not, it’s assigned on the extensive URL.
4. Database Administration
The database schema for your URL shortener is usually uncomplicated, with two Most important fields:

ID: A unique identifier for each URL entry.
Very long UR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The small Variation in the URL, usually saved as a unique string.
In addition to these, you may want to shop metadata like the generation day, expiration date, and the number of situations the quick URL is acc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is often a vital Component of the URL shortener's Procedure. Every time a consumer clicks on a brief URL, the support ought to rapidly retrieve the original URL in the databases and redirect the person employing an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) position code.

Efficiency is key below, as the process must be almost inst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., using Redis or Memcached) might be used to speed up the retrieval method.

six. Security Issues
Stability is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to spread dest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security providers to check URLs in advance of shortening them can mitigate this hazard.
Spam Prevention: Price limiting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ers looking to crank out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it might need to deal with many UR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, quite possibly invol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ute targeted visitors across several servers to deal with large loads.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ent issues like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ners generally deliver analytics to trace how frequently a brief URL is clicked, the place the website traffic is coming from, and also other handy metrics. This involves log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
